For accessories, keep it low key. There's no need to go over board, it's not going to impress your potential employers any. A simple dainty watch, and maybe simple stud earrings.





For your hair, make sure it is up off your. It makes for a great first impression when they can see your face. A simple low chignon or even a french twist or bun would work just fine. if you have side swpet bangs, make sure to style them off your face and even possibly pin them back.





With your make up, go natural. A simple clean, light eye that makes them look really open is key. A subtle bronze cheek and a light glossy lip. Also go light on the perfume or scented body washes. In any work place the more people, the more contrasting smell, the bigger the headache.
